Smooth Cranberry Sauce

Preparing: 5 min
Cook time: 30 min
Ingredients
Method
300 g fresh cranberries
200 ml tap water
Fresh CranberriesAdd water
 
Rinse the cranberries and place them in a thick bottomed pot. Add 200 ml water and simmer on a very low heat until the fruits are soft. Control the consistency to avoid burning the cranberries. If necessary, add more water.
Transfer soft cranberries to the sievePut the fruits through the sieve
Remove from the heat, transfer the cranberries to the food processor and blitz it until smooth. I prefer put them through the sieve.
1 orange, juiced and zested
100 -120 g light brown sugar
¼ tsp mixed spice
¼ tsp ground ginger
¼ tsp ground cinnamon
Add orange juiceAdd the orange zestAdd mix spice, cinnamon and ground gingerAdd the brown sugar
Add the orange juice, zest, spices and sugar. Add the sugar gradually to adjust the sweetness. Gently heat until the sugar dissolves. Taste and add more sugar if it's necessary.
Transfer the sauce to a clean jar
Transfer the hot sauce to the jars, keep refrigerated or serve immediately.
